You might want to specify whether the scenario is PO capable or PBM only. Also consider the length. Some of the more popular PBM scenarios can take over a year to complete. Other people enjoy a quick game against the OP which they can finish in a night or two.

I'd have to say:
1. Korea 50-51. It is very fluid and each side gets the chance to punish the other side in a devestating fashion. There are not many units so you can do a game fairly quickly.
2. Sicily: I think it's a good game with each side having advantages as the Germans try to delay the allies taking over the Island. And, like Korea, it's not overwhelming in size so you can play it fairly quickly. There are a lot of WWII scenarios you can play like this depending on your taste.
3. Some of the out of the way scenarios that you don't see gamed very often. Iran-Iraq war, the Balkans wars pre-WWI and so on. I've played several of these and they're fun because it's not a situation that you see everyday.

for PBEM: FiTE1 v.5 or The Next War or CfNA (I've done / doing AARs for all these scenes)
for versus computer: Russo-German War (either side, but Soviet side can be frustrating) intel STRONG cheat +2 for Elmer ... or D21 for Germans [human] v. Computer (Computer at "strong" and "+2"
for solitaire / historical WWI: Piero Falloti's The Great War alongside reading w/ Simonds' History WWI
for solitaire / historical WWII: FitE2 (currently working a club effort w/ that, very detailed, a 10 year effort)
edit: almost forgot, for solitaire / v. computer, is Vietnam Combat Operations ("VCO") vol. I - XII or however many there are now. Those VCO volumes are absolutely "essentials" I think for both TOAWIII and TOAWIV, the manuals alone are well worth the look. OK, well, Have a great gaming day!
